Turning academic literature into research leads

Bedrock Research Ideation PoC

About

A SaaS B2B business working with Cloud Combinator on AWS. The client is anonymised at their request.

Challenge

The challenge had three focus areas, each one a test of whether generative AI could be trusted in a rigorous scientific setting.

Grounding answers in real literature

Scientific reasoning cannot rest on a model's unverified recall. The first focus was to ingest and index academic papers so that every answer could be traced back to specific reference papers, giving researchers confidence in what they were reading and where it came from.

Linking data across domains

The real value lay in the connections. The system had to reason from genetic sequences to their protein products, from protein functions to chemical pathways, and back to the structures expressed in SMILES notation, drawing on public resources such as NCBI BLAST and KEGG to do so.

Reasoning agentically over external tools

Some of the most useful knowledge sits behind public scientific services rather than in a static document set. The final focus was an agentic workflow that could run BLAST-like reasoning through the NCBI website and fold those results back into a single, coherent answer.

Changes

The proof of concept met its goal. It demonstrated that researchers could ask scientific questions in natural language and receive answers grounded in stored academic literature, with the reasoning traceable back to specific papers. In the scenario walkthrough, the agent

  • Grounded answering provenResearchers received scientific answers drawn from the ingested literature, with output explanations traceable to specific reference papers.
  • Cross-domain reasoning demonstratedThe system linked genetic sequences to protein products, and protein functions to chemical pathways, across public resources.
  • Agentic tool use validatedThe workflow ran BLAST-like reasoning through the NCBI website and returned the results within a single answer.
  • HandoverWe documented and reviewed the LLM responses from the scenario walkthrough, leaving the client with a clear, evidenced view of what the approach can and cannot yet do.

Took a real molecular structure and reasoned through motif recognition, comparable metabolites and candidate biosynthetic gene clusters, exactly the chain of thought the engagement set out to validate.

With viability established, the natural next steps (projected) would be to broaden the ingested literature, harden the ingestion pipeline and expand the agentic tool set, moving the proof of concept towards a research assistant the client's scientists could rely on day to day.

AWS Stack

Amazon Bedrock Knowledge Bases

For ingesting and indexing academic literature for retrieval.

Anthropic Claude

3.5 Sonnet on Amazon Bedrock for scientific reasoning and retrieval-augmented generation.

Amazon Bedrock Agents

For the agentic workflow that reasons over external tools such as NCBI BLAST.

Amazon S3

For storing the source academic papers behind the knowledge base.
